Chapter 63 What's wrong with being a wealthy idler...?
In the following days, the rain in Quzhou gradually subsided, and the remaining tasks were the resettlement of the people in the disaster-stricken areas.
Li Yu had come all the way from Yujing, having made ample preparations. With the addition of manpower and resources transferred from neighboring Pingzhou, the disaster relief work was progressing smoothly.
That evening, a discreet carriage slowly drove out from the backyard of the prefect's mansion. Inside were Gui Xiang, who had left under the pretext of visiting her older sister, and Chen Yu, who had been secretly stuffed into the carriage.
At this moment, Li Jian, who had been keeping a close eye on things in the mansion, learned that the person Gui Xiang visited every month was none other than Kazama Noko, whom he and Hira Sosuke had been searching for for nearly ten years.
"Bang!" The sound of porcelain shattering was followed by his angry curses: "What a traitor! She actually hid someone right under my nose!"
The hunchbacked man advised him, "Sir, you are far more skilled; no demon or monster can escape your eyes."
Li Jian chuckled: "At least you didn't miss it this time. I don't need to teach you the rest, right?"
The hunched man hesitated, after all, Gui Xiang was Li Jian's beloved concubine, "This..."
Before he could finish speaking, the cold gaze of the person above him fixed on him, "A few worthless lives are nothing. I want you to get what Kazama Noko has in your hands, no matter the cost."
"Besides," Li Jian lowered his eyes as if casually, "what has my dear elder brother been up to lately?"
That night, in Li Yu's room.
"May I ask what brings Lord Qiu here so late at night?"
Some time after parting ways with Shen Guitang, Qiu Yun immediately sent people to secretly investigate the financial income and expenditure of various counties in Quzhou over the years. However, the more he investigated, the more alarming the situation became.
It wasn't that the accounts looked bad; in fact, no major errors or omissions were found in the county ledgers. The various taxes collected and their uses were clearly recorded. Just looking at the accounts, one couldn't help but praise that the money was taken from the people and used for the people.
However, if the disaster relief efforts hadn't included statistics on the population and casualties in each county, who would have imagined that so many Japanese pirates were mixed in with the people? In reality, the funds were indeed taken from the people of the Great Jin Dynasty, but were used against Japanese pirates!
"I have come here to ask Lord Li, after ten years in this wealthy land, do you still possess the same spirit as before?" Qiu Yun's gaze was fixed on Li Yu opposite him.
The flickering candlelight cast shadows on the man's handsome face, making his expression appear inscrutable. It must be said, Li Yu was indeed a handsome man; though nearing forty, he was still considered one of the most strikingly handsome men.
No wonder the famous young lady of the Xiao family, who once captivated countless talented men, was so devoted to him...
"Ha, a land of luxury." Li Yu chuckled self-deprecatingly.
He toyed with the teacup in his hand. “Lord Qiu, there’s no need to flatter me. Everyone in Yujing knows that I, Li Yu, am nothing but a drowning dog. I’m lucky to be able to live by relying on His Majesty’s whims.”
Qiu Yun stared intently at him, not missing any change in his expression. Seeing that Li Yu still refused to look up, he suddenly smiled: "So Lord Li is quite clear-headed. That's true. Lord Li's surname is Li, and in this prefect's mansion, I am the outsider."
“However,” his voice suddenly turned cold, “I have already reported to His Majesty what your Li family has done in Quzhou. This family will be destroyed whether you like it or not.”
He threw all the charges against Li Jian that he had found onto the table in front of Li Yu, saying, "The Li family is doomed. Lord Li, you'd better watch yourself." After saying that, he turned and left without waiting for Li Yu to see him off.
Li Yu was left sitting in the room with his eyes closed. He didn't even need to glance at it to know what it was. How could he, who had been aiding and abetting evil, not understand the burning ambition of the Li family? But if he had known this would be the outcome, why did he do it in the first place?
"Knock knock~" is the sound of knocking on the door.
"who?"
"Sir, I... I saw that your light is still on so late, so I came to ask if you need anything?" It was the child's timid voice outside the door.
Li Yu scoffed, "If you have nothing better to do, go to sleep. Don't loiter around here."
Rejected at the door, Er Gou rolled her eyes brazenly, taking advantage of the fact that they were separated by a door. This corrupt official was truly impervious to reason, treating her like a thief. He had been in Quzhou for so many days, and had never let her into his room even once.
However, while she was seething with hatred inside, she obediently replied, "Then you should get some rest."
Li Yu shook his head and smiled, but then suddenly remembered something and said in a deep voice, "Don't go out these next few days, especially don't come near me, if you want to live."
Since Er Gou came to his side, he had threatened her with her life almost every day. However, after so long, she had vaguely realized that Li Yu would not really kill her, so she did not take his words to heart and casually replied, "I know."
Li Yu knew her character all too well. He pressed his throbbing temples and thought, "Well, things shouldn't have gotten to that point yet."
After several more days of this undercurrent, Qiu Yun finally received Ji Heng's edict. He glanced at it only briefly, and Qiu Yun immediately let out a gasp of surprise.
He jumped up from his chair and paced around the room several times before carefully examining the imperial edict he was clutching in his hand. He knew Ji Heng would not let Li Jian off the hook, but he hadn't expected Ji Heng to be so ruthless.
The secret execution of the main branch of the Li family meant that he wasn't even given a chance to seek justice.
However, once he calmed down a bit, he understood Ji Heng's intention. Li Jian knew far too many secrets. Since he had already harbored disloyal intentions, only by eliminating him completely could the problem be prevented from ever recurring!
"I need to wait and see about Li Yu's stance."
At that moment, Li Yu, whom he was talking about, was in the room greeting his cousin.
"Now that the disaster relief work has been completed, my brother and I finally have time to catch up," Li Jian said respectfully.
Li Yu took the tea he offered, took only a sip, and put it down, saying, "We brothers don't need to be so formal."
Li Jian concealed the disdain in his eyes. The Li family was a large and prosperous clan, with the eldest and third branches being the direct line, and the second branch being a concubine's branch. As the eldest son of the eldest branch, Li Jian's status was extremely noble, while Li Yu, the son of the second branch, had only obtained the position of prefect by luck by marrying Xiao Pingjiang's sister. Otherwise, who in the Li family would have given him a second glance?
However, Li Yu was still somewhat useful to him at this moment, so he didn't mind flattering him: "Brother, you are magnanimous, but etiquette should not be disregarded."
Li Yu glanced at him, too lazy to say anything more.
"Brother, do you know that Lord Qiu sent a letter to Yujing some time ago?"
Upon hearing this, Li Yu's expression shifted slightly. He picked up his teacup, took a sip, and then said, "Oh? Is that so?" His tone was natural, as if he had only just learned of this matter.
Li Jian sneered inwardly. If he hadn't had people constantly monitoring the situation here, and hadn't actually found some things in his room, he would have been completely fooled.
"Brother, do you know what was written in that letter?"
Li Yu looked at him with a half-smile, "Lord Qiu is Ji Heng's confidant, while I am just a useless son. Why would he tell me what he does?"
Li Jian knew that he still harbored resentment about what happened back then, and he looked somewhat embarrassed: "Back then, the Li family did wrong you, but in the end, it all came down to Ji Heng being too suspicious. If he wanted to keep you under his watchful eye, who would dare to object?"
"Besides, what's wrong with being a wealthy, idle person?"
Back then, the Li family had already declined, and Li Yu did indeed become the prefect of Quzhou because of Xiao Pingjiang's influence. However, this did not make the Li family behind him grateful; instead, it fueled their arrogance.
When Li Yu was serving as the Prefect of Quzhou, he devoted himself wholeheartedly to the Li family. However, the Li family was still not satisfied and only wanted to rise to the top. The late emperor saw through the Li family's ambition and, through Ji Heng's mediation, betrayed Zhennan.
Li Yu wasn't entirely unmoved at first; after all, Xiao Pingjiang had treated him exceptionally well, and Xiao Wu was already pregnant with their child. However, the consideration for the family's future was deeply ingrained in his bones, and his branch of the family truly had little right to resist…
He admitted that he had let Zhennan and Xiao Wu down, but how could Ji Heng and Li treat him like this? Ji Heng treated him like a dog, and Li kicked him away as soon as she saw that he was no longer useful.
What a fine prince consort! What a wealthy and idle man!
Li Yu's expression turned indifferent: "I am unaware of Qiu Yun's plans. Prefect, you are very busy, so I will not see you off."
Seeing his impoliteness, Li Jian also bluntly said, "Li Yu, don't forget who you are!"
Li Yu sneered, "I only ended up like this because I remember my surname is Li! You've been sitting comfortably in your position as the prefect of Quzhou all these years, haven't you?"
Before Li Jian could answer, he laughed, his laughter seemingly laced with poison: "It doesn't matter if you're not feeling well, you won't be sitting for many more days anyway."
Li Jian was suddenly startled. He had thought there was still room for maneuver, but now, hearing what Li Yu said, could it be that everything was already settled?
He pulled a stack of papers from his pocket, the very papers Qiu Yun had left in Li Yu's room that day. They listed Li Jian's crimes over the years, one by one, clearly. "So it really was you who instigated that old scoundrel Qiu Yun to harm me! Wasn't it enough that you betrayed your own family more than a decade ago? Now you want to do it again!"
Li Yu knew he had misunderstood, but he was too lazy to explain to him. Even when Li Jian grabbed his collar, he just brushed his hand away in annoyance. "Instead of spending your time complaining about me, you should think about your last words."
Li Jian was instantly enraged and grabbed the man by the collar, pulling him up from the chair: "The Li family has fallen, do you think you'll have a good end? You're just relying on what you had back then..."
At this point, his mind, which had been clouded by anger, finally cleared up for a moment. "I just remembered, Ji Heng's letter from back then is still in your hands."
He dragged the man directly from the center of the hall to the wall. Li Yu was just a civil official, and in recent years he had been practically imprisoned in the Princess's mansion. How could he possibly win against him?
"Bang, bang," dull thuds rang out as Li Jian slammed his head against the wall. "Hand over the letter, or you won't leave this house alive today!"
Li Yu's face was already bruised and swollen, and blood was gushing from his forehead, which had hit the wall. However, he seemed to feel nothing at all, and even let out bursts of low laughter: "Souvenirs? I burned those things long ago! It doesn't matter if I die, hahaha, it's not a loss if the entire Li family dies with me."
"Burned?!" Li Jian's voice was full of disbelief. He stopped what he was doing and turned Li Yu's face toward him. "Impossible! If it had been burned, why would Ji Heng have kept you alive until now?"
"Hahaha! You're so silly, my little brother!" Li Yu laughed even more heartily despite the blood streaming down his forehead. "It's because you all thought it was impossible that I've lived this long, hahaha!"
After a burst of wild laughter, he suddenly lowered his voice and uttered words as venomous as a snake: "Otherwise, why do you think the Princess hasn't been able to find anything on me for over ten years?"
Li Jian tightened his grip on his hair instantly, then slammed his head against the wall with even more force, roaring repeatedly, "You deserve to die! You deserve to die! Since you're not leaving me a way out, you might as well go first!"
Li Yu's gaze gradually unfocused, and he seemed to see the bright smile of a beautiful woman before him. She touched her protruding belly and asked him shyly, "Husband, what do you think we should name our child? How about Li Zhi for a boy and Li Buyu for a girl?"
At that time, he was troubled by the alliance proposed by Ji Heng, and casually replied, "Okay."
But in the end, the thin child he met at the Princess's residence, who bore a striking resemblance to her, was named Xiao Hui...
Just as his eyes were about to close, the door to the room was suddenly kicked open from the outside, and he heard the frail child's perpetually timid voice: "You, you stop!"
